Beyond having drop down menus and radio buttons which make Quickfix feel like Buzz Lightyear, computerization does nothing to enhance your ability to detect deception. Digital is not superior to analog. Analog to Digital Converters (ADC) simply sample the analog signal and convert these samples to numbers which can be stored. Computer software can then perform various mathematical manipulation of these sampled data to relieve the polygraph operator of the task of scoring the charts; the most common is a statistical approach using discriminant analysis. I suppose there could be some utililty to this if there were dozens of charts to be read as in a study, but beyond that it does nothing more than what you are already supposed to know how to do. Digitization may have made housekeeping less tedious, but it hasn't advanced your ability to detect deception one iota. |
